2027: Atiku/ Peter Obi coalition unrealistic- Alawuje

Date:

From Femi Oyelola, Kaduna

Comrade Abdulhakeem Adegoke Alawuje has dismissed the coalition talks between Atiku Abubakar and Peter Obi as unrealistic and disconnected from the realities of Nigeria.
He emphasized that the 2027 general election is approaching, with national attention now shifting toward the leadership succession beyond 2031.
Referring to former Kaduna State Governor Mallam Nasir El-Rufai, Alawuje questioned the reasoning of coalition candidates who argue that four years is insufficient for good governance.
He pointed out that this critique also applies to President Bola Ahmed Tinubu’s administration. “No sensible or sincere Nigerian can fairly judge President Tinubu’s performance in just four years,” Alawuje stated, urging citizens to allow him time to deliver results.
Alawuje criticized recycled politicians, asserting that they have already had their chances and have failed.
He advised younger coalition members to focus on rebuilding credibility, stressing that emotional rhetoric and divisive tactics will not be effective. “Nigeria’s interest must always come first,” he emphasized.
He condemned attempts to undermine stability, labeling such actions as the work of “enemies of national progress.”
Alawuje also expressed his support for legislation that would prohibit ethnic or religious campaigning, promoting unity and harmony.
Reaffirming his support for Tinubu, Alawuje declared, “His success is our success, and failure is not an option.”
